How do you heal strained vocal cords?
By Forinfos - 12/12/2025 - 0 comments
Strained vocal cords, normally resulting from vocal abuse, can be treated through voice therapy that teaches the patient the proper way to speak without straining the vocal cords, as noted by Drugs. In order to get short-term relief, patients are advised to rest their voice and avoid whispering or talking for at least 2 days.
If the therapy of rest does not resolve the problem, there are other treatment options available depending on the sort of disorder. If the patient has vocal cord nodules, surgery might be need for their removal. Similar is the case with vocal cord polyps, contact ulcers and vocal cord tumors.
